Question

A company produces three types of products: X, Y, and Z. Initially, the production ratio of X to Y to Z is 5:7:8. The total production of these three products is 10,800 units. After a change in the production plan, the number of units produced for type X is increased by 25%, for type Y it is decreased by 10%, and for type Z it remains the same. What is the total production of these three products after the changes?

A 11,200
B 11,300
C 11,400
D 11,500
E none
